The Role:
As the Stores Manager, you will be responsible for managing the stock room operations, ensuring that inventory levels meet production requirements while minimizing excess stock. You will continually assess and improve stock management processes, implement control systems, and ensure that all storage areas meet compliance and safety regulations. This is a varied role where you’ll work closely with the Insite Manager and Client to forecast, plan, and replenish inventory as needed.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Organisation and Management: Oversee the day-to-day operations of the store, ensuring efficiency and effectiveness in store operations and logistics.
  • Communication and Collaboration: Communicate effectively with your team, customers, and other departments. Provide excellent customer service, resolve complaints, and ensure customers have a positive experience.
  • Reporting and Policies: Manage store policies, prepare and follow up on quotes, and ensure accurate reporting and recordkeeping. Maintain inventory logs and other key records.
  • Inventory Control: Develop and implement stock control systems to maintain accuracy and minimize waste.
  • KPI and Target Delivery: Consistently meet specific KPIs and targets in line with business requirements.
  • Team Coordination: Work closely with your team to ensure inventory is managed effectively and that all processes are followed.
